What is a Hebrew interpreter?

A Hebrew Interpreter facilitates communication between Hebrew and another language, typically in spoken or sign language form. They work in various settings, such as hospitals, courts, conferences, or business meetings, ensuring accurate and culturally appropriate translations. Interpreters must have strong language proficiency, cultural awareness, and the ability to think quickly. Depending on the industry, they may also need specialized knowledge in legal, medical, or technical terminology.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be a Hebrew interpreter?

To thrive as a Hebrew Interpreter, you need native or near-native fluency in Hebrew and English, a solid grasp of language nuances, and ideally a relevant certification such as from the ATA or a court interpreter credential. Familiarity with interpretation equipment, remote conferencing platforms, and translation memory software is often required. Excellent listening skills, cultural sensitivity, and the ability to remain composed under pressure are crucial soft skills. These competencies ensure accurate and effective communication across languages and cultures in diverse professional settings.

What types of work settings do Hebrew interpreters typically find employment in?

Hebrew Interpreters often work in a variety of settings, including healthcare facilities, legal environments, educational institutions, and business conferences. Some roles may be on-site while others are remote, particularly with the rise of virtual meetings and telehealth services. Interpreters may be part of in-house language services teams or work as independent contractors, depending on the organization. This variety allows interpreters to develop expertise in specialized fields, collaborate with professionals from diverse backgrounds, and expand their career opportunities.
